
Nobel Peace Prize nominee Nathan Law is one of the brave leaders of Hong Kong’s 2014 “Umbrella Revolution,” who rallied tens of thousands of people in defense of democracy. But even with so many people on his side, he knows that standing up to the Chinese Communist Party means being faced with an opponent whose resources are on a massive scale.
